Lot Title: 1881 PCGS MS-65 (green label)
Lot Number: 602
Description: 1881/1881. Mintage: 68,000. 39 graded MS-65, 26 higher at PCGS. Obvious repunching of the digits in the date add to the interest of an issue already popular due to low mintage and prominent status as a key to the series. Every bit of a gem, this energetic, brightly lustrous coin displays powerful rotary effect as the luster spins energetically around unseen axes on each side. A singular tick left of "5" on the reverse may be the primary grading determinant.
